As pilhas são usadas para implementar funções, analisadores, avaliação de expressões e algoritmos de retrocesso. Uma pilha de livros, uma pilha de pratos de jantar, uma caixa de batatas fritas pringles podem ser considerados exemplos de pilhas. O princípio básico de funcionamento é que o último item que você coloca é o primeiro item que você pode retirar.
O que é pilha e onde pode ser usada?
Em computação, uma pilha é uma estrutura de dados usada para armazenar uma coleção de objetos. Itens individuais podem ser adicionados e armazenados em uma pilha usando uma operação push. … Pilhas LIFO, por exemplo, podem ser usadas para recuperar objetos usados recentemente, de um cache.
Onde a pilha é usada no mundo real?
Telefone celular: Registro de chamadas em celulares usa a pilha, para obter um registro de chamadas em primeira pessoa, você precisa rolar. Garagem: Se uma garagem não for grande o suficiente. Para remover o primeiro carro, temos que tirar todos os outros carros depois dele. Editores de Texto: Mecanismo de Desfazer ou Refazer nos Editores de Texto (Excel, Bloco de Notas ou WordPad etc.)
Onde a estrutura de dados da pilha é usada?
Pilhas podem ser usadas para verificar a correspondência de parênteses em uma expressão. As pilhas podem ser usadas para conversão de uma forma de expressão para outra. As pilhas podem ser usadas para gerenciamento de memória. As estruturas de dados de pilha são usadas em problemas de retrocesso.
Qual aplicativo usa pilha?
A seguir estão as várias Aplicações do Stack na Estrutura de Dados: Avaliação de Expressões Aritméticas. Retrocesso . Verificação do delimitador.